Sydney Aquarium With over 5000 different Australian fish display the Sydney Aquarium is one of the largest aquariums in the world. With 145 metre of underwater tunnels visitors can "walk on the ocean floor". The aquarium is open 9.30am-9pm daily, with the last admission at 8pm. |
| |
The Sydney Opera House Considered by many as one of the wonders of the world, and one of Sydney's most popular icons with travellers from all over the world, the Sydney Opera House is situated on the Sydney Harbour at Bennelong Point. |
| |
The Sydney Harbour Bridge A fantastic landmark of Sydney connecting one side of the harbour to the other. The Sydney Harbour Bridges offers a Bridge Climb where you make your way from the base to the summit of the Bridge's famous arch. |
| |
Bondi Beach Sydney If you are looking for a day at the beach then take a 30 minute drive from the centre of Sydney down Oxford Street to the south entrance of Bondi Beach. |
| |
Darling Harbour, Sydney This is a former dockside area and has been transformed into a major tourist site and leading convention and exhibition centre. |
| |
Manly, Sydney Catch the ferry over to Manly from Circular Quay. This gorgeous suburb near to Sydney Heads is where Port Jackson meets the Tasman Sea. More than 6 million people a year make the trip to Manly. |
| |
Royal Botanic Gardens, Sydney The Royal Botanic Gardens are a short walk around the water's edge from the Sydney Opera House. A stunning setting with the gardens filling an area of land between the harbour and the eastern part of the central business district. |
| |
Taronga Zoo Situated on elevated land along the waterfront is the nation's leading zoological garden. See some of Australia's finest collection of native animals and a diverse collection of exotic species. |
| |
Chinese Garden of Friendship The Chinese Garden of Friendship is one of the only Chinese gardens outside of Asia. It is nestled at the south end of Darling harbour and a short walk from Chinatown. |
